Panic – Lincoln, Nebraska Sweatshirt

Opened: 1982 • Closed: 2020

For more than four decades, Panic wasn’t just a bar — it was the queer heartbeat of Lincoln. Opening its doors in 1982, at a time when LGBTQ Nebraskans had precious few safe spaces, Panic quickly became the city’s longest-running gay nightclub: a thumping, glitter-dusted refuge where drag queens reigned, dance floors shook, and entire generations came out, grew up, and found their people under its lights.

It survived culture wars, crackdowns, changing laws, new scenes, and every shift in the Midwest’s social weather — always adapting, always welcoming, always loud in all the right ways. By the time it closed in 2020, Panic had shaped more queer lives in Lincoln than any bar before or after, a place where shy first-timers and lifer regulars learned the same lesson: the Plains have a pulse.
